More than 75 students from various socioeconomic backgrounds participated in the annual Asian Pacific American Public Affairs Association Youth Leadership Academy (APAPA-YLA) on Saturday, August 9 from 9:30 a.m. – 3:30 p.m. The annual workshop was specifically geared towards promoting opportunities for students, especially for those in marginalized communities in the Sacramento region.

The keynote speaker, the Honorable Betty Yee – former California State Controller – delivered the inspiring opening remarks. Influential leaders from the healthcare, business, law, and public service sectors provided a day of engagement, dialogue, and valuable tools to help students craft their resumes, cover letters, and college applications. Activities and lessons covered a range of topics, including personal development, leadership, and career path planning. The aim of these workshops was to empower students by offering insights and career advice from some of California’s most influential leaders.

APAPA YLA Chair Samantha Yee said, "It was the best academy to date with truly inspiring speakers and amazing role models. This program brings incredible value to my fellow students and to those beginning their leadership journey."

We Marched Today to Honor the Legacy of César Chávez!

APAPA GSC Board members Katherine Morris, Ed Perez, and Romer Cristobal along with Vice Mayor Karina Talamantes and Mayor Pro Tem Eric Guerra proudly marched to honor César Chávez and the farmworkers who fought for equal rights and fair treatment. Their courage and determination paved the way for lasting labor protections—but the fight for justice is far from over.

Ed Perez and Romer Cristobal were elected officers for two different SEIU Local 1000 districts, one of their signature accomplishments was helping to make César Chávez Day a state holiday. I still remember delivering 50,000 petitions to the Governor’s Office, a powerful moment in the movement that led to California becoming the first state to officially recognize César Chávez Day in 2000, signed into law by Governor Gray Davis.

This holiday isn’t just about remembering one man—it’s about honoring the entire movement, including the Filipino labor leaders like Larry Itliong and Philip Vera Cruz, who co-led the Delano Grape Strike of 1965 to demand better wages and working conditions for farmworkers.

Today, we marched in their honor, but the work continues. Let’s stand together, raise our voices, and keep fighting for justice and workers' rights. ¡Sí se puede!
